E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
Threadlocal
RocketMQ 源码分析——Producer
文章目录消息发送代码实现消息发送者启动流程检查配置获得MQ客户端实例启动实例定时任务Producer消息发送流程选择队列默认选择队列策略故障延迟机制策略*两种策略的选择技术亮点:
ThreadLocal
消息发送代码实现下面是一个生产者发送消息的
叫我二蛋
·
2023-09-22 20:01
Java
#
消息中间件
java-rocketmq
rocketmq
中间件
Java设计模式-单例模式笔记
立即加载)3.2懒汉式(非线程安全)(延迟加载)4在“多线程环境+线程安全”的要求下实现懒汉式单例4.1synchronized方法4.2synchronized块4.3静态内部类4.4双重检查模式4.5
ThreadLocal
5
weixin_43883815
·
2023-09-22 14:39
java
设计模式
动态数据源配置
解决思路:使用spring提供的AbstractRoutingDataSource结合AOP进行动态配置,
ThreadLocal
进行动态数据存储。
李木鱼789
·
2023-09-22 12:19
ThreadLocal
解析以及内存泄露原因、线程不安全情况
ThreadLocal
和Synchonized都用语解决多线程并发访问的,可以
ThreadLocal
与Synchonzied有本质的差别,synchoronized是利用锁的机制,使变量或代码块仅仅能被一个线程访问
潇湘夜雨123
·
2023-09-22 03:00
Python多线程变量优化—
threadLocal
Python多线程变量优化—
threadLocal
再多线程的环境下,每个线程都有自己的数据。在多线程编程中应该尽量使用局部变量,避免使用全局变量(全局变量需要加锁处理)。
晨畿茨
·
2023-09-21 17:17
Java并发编程第8讲——
ThreadLocal
详解
ThreadLocal
无论是在项目开发还是面试中都会经常碰到,它的重要性可见一斑,本篇文章就从
ThreadLocal
的使用、实现原理、核心方法的源码、内存泄漏问题等展开介绍一下。
橡 皮 人
·
2023-09-21 13:11
Java并发编程
java
java并发编程
面试
jvm
ThreadLocal
内存泄露的实例分析
前言之前写了一篇深入分析
ThreadLocal
内存泄漏问题是从理论上分析
ThreadLocal
的内存泄漏问题,这一篇文章我们来分析一下实际的内存泄漏案例。
Yonah潇
·
2023-09-21 02:20
Transmittable
ThreadLocal
简述和使用demo
概述业务中经常会遇到多线程之间的上下文传递,比如自己开启子线程异步执行,或者使用线程池异步执行时,需要把token/request上下文传递.手写的话,在创建子线程时需要自己包裹一下;在使用线程池时需要对execute方法进行包裹,比如spring的ThreadPoolTaskExecutor中的TaskDecorator.com.alibaba.ttl.TransmittableThreadLo
好大的月亮
·
2023-09-20 12:15
JAVA
springboot
多线程
java
spring
Android Handler原理
,让我们先去调用Looper.prepare()方法然后看看Looper.myLooper做了什么事:image.png这是looper.myLooper的实现就是以currentThread为键,去
ThreadLocal
Map
Herlo
·
2023-09-20 09:10
SpringSecurity 核心组件介绍
当前操作的用户是谁,该用户是否已经被认证,他拥有哪些角色权等等,这些都被保存SecurityContextHolder默认使用
ThreadLocal
策略来存储认证信息。
xmh-sxh-1314
·
2023-09-19 22:20
java JUC并发编程 第八章
ThreadLocal
系列文章目录第一章javaJUC并发编程Future:link第二章javaJUC并发编程多线程锁:link第三章javaJUC并发编程中断机制:link第四章javaJUC并发编程java内存模型JMM:link第五章javaJUC并发编程volatile与JMM:link第六章javaJUC并发编程CAS:link第七章javaJUC并发编程原子操作类增强:link第八章javaJUC并发编程
年龄大就不能搬砖了吗
·
2023-09-19 21:17
java
转发:
ThreadLocal
避免内存泄露
【
ThreadLocal
面试六连问,你能Hold住吗?-今日头条】https://m.toutiaocdn.com/group/6764905475558343180/?
第一千零一名_5a5d
·
2023-09-19 09:12
JAVA|
ThreadLocal
内存溢出代码演示和原因分析!
ThreadLocal
翻译成中文是线程本地变量的意思,也就是说它是线程中的私有变量,每个线程只能操作自己的私有变量,所以不会造成线程不安全的问题。
JAVA炭烧
·
2023-09-18 20:35
Handler
tip(什么是
threadlocal
?是一块线程的内部的存储类,可以指定线程内存数据。
Timeschang_e07c
·
2023-09-18 18:05
聊聊
ThreadLocal
1.自己的一些感受在我自己的知识库里面,一直是知道由
ThreadLocal
这么一个东西的,也知道这是一个通过线程隔离资源解决并发的,但是却对于使用场景和具体实现很模糊。它是如何跟线程挂钩的?
简单_977d
·
2023-09-18 12:35
ThreadLocal
-线程级缓存实例
一,
ThreadLocal
理论:理论自己写了一下,觉得写的稀烂,引用下吧:引用自:https://www.jianshu.com/p/6fc3bba12f38
ThreadLocal
中set和get操作的都是对应线程的
解决问题no解决代码问题
·
2023-09-18 11:02
java
#
多线程
java
后端
ThreadLocal
[转]
ThreadLocal
-如何解决哈希冲突
第一、前言
ThreadLocal
使用的是自定义的
ThreadLocal
Map,接下来我们来探究一下
ThreadLocal
Map的hash冲突解决方式。
瑜小贤
·
2023-09-18 03:55
Fast
ThreadLocal
详解
Fast
ThreadLocal
的引入背景和原理简介既然jdk已经有
ThreadLocal
,为何netty还要自己造个Fast
ThreadLocal
?Fast
ThreadLocal
快在哪里?
爱健身的兔子
·
2023-09-18 01:56
多线程篇-Transmittable
ThreadLocal
解决池化复用线程的传值问题
前言在上一篇文章多线程篇-父子线程的上下文传递的文末,我们了解到JDK提供的Inheritable
ThreadLocal
在线程池中的使用情况并不是太理想,因为在复用线程的情况下,得到的值很有可能不是我们想要的
sharedCode
·
2023-09-18 01:13
WebRTC系列- 线程详解
基础功能2.1线程的管理及功能2.2主要线程介绍3.线程模型3.1队列模型3.2每一个线程一个消息队列4WebRTC中线程管理类4.1线程类的数据4.1.1数据4.1.2解释4.2windows下的'
Threadlocal
storage
简简单单lym
·
2023-09-17 22:28
WebRTC进阶
音视频
java
开发语言
关于
ThreadLocal
手撕面试题
ThreadLocal
!!!摘要:原创出处http://www.jiangxinlingdu.com/「公众号:匠心零度」欢迎关注和转载,保留摘要,谢谢!
星星先生9
·
2023-09-17 20:36
Mybatis学习笔记3 在Web中应用Mybatis
博客技术栈:HTML+Servlet+Mybatis学习目标:掌握mybatis在web应用中如何使用Mybatis三大对对象的作用域和生命周期关于Mybatis中三大对象的作用域和生命周期、官网说明
ThreadLocal
biubiubiu0706
·
2023-09-17 13:37
mybatis
学习
笔记
ThreadLocal
学习笔记
//nextHashCode的值会发生溢出,变为负数,privatefinalint
threadLocal
HashCode=nextHashCode();privatestaticAtomicIntegernextHashCode
懵逼猴
·
2023-09-16 22:18
Java网络知识汇总
Java多线程https://blog.csdn.net/qq_35114086/article/details/53284320多线程中的
ThreadLocal
详解https://blog.csdn.net
我是嘻哈大哥
·
2023-09-16 22:58
ThreadLocal
解析
ThreadLocal
解析。--当调用
threadLocal
.set(v)时,会从Thread类中获取一个静态的
ThreadLocal
Map对象。
冰冻火山
·
2023-09-16 21:46
Java
Java基础-
ThreadLocal
中的中哈希算法0x61c88647
ThreadLocal
Map(
ThreadLocal
firstKey,ObjectfirstValue){table=newEntry[INITIAL_CAPACITY];inti=firstKey.
threadLocal
HashCode
lazyguy
·
2023-09-16 20:18
面经------锁
目录volatile
ThreadLocal
Atomic原子类AQSwait与sleep的区别核心线程与非核心线程有区别吗?
雾喔
·
2023-09-16 19:28
java基础
学习
登录认证方式汇总,例如
ThreadLocal
+拦截器+Redis、JWT
登录方式汇总先讲讲传统的登录方式1.Cookie方案用cookie作为媒介存放用户凭证。用户登录系统之后,会返回一个加密的cookie,当用户访问子应用的时候会带上这个cookie,授权以解密cookie并进行校验,校验通过后即可登录当前用户。缺点:Cookie不安全,Cookie是存到客户端的,攻击者可以伪造Cookie伪造成特定用户。2.传统Session方案最经典的一种因为HTTP协议是一种
丨康有为丨
·
2023-09-16 18:14
java
前端
javascript
ThreadLocal
详解
什么是
ThreadLocal
ThreadLocal
在《Java核心技术卷一》中被称作线程局部变量(PS:关注公众号itweknow,回复“Java核心技术”获取该书),我们可以利用
ThreadLocal
代码无止境
·
2023-09-16 11:08
java 中
threadLocal
的概念与实现方式
本文全面介绍
threadlocal
,主要从以下几个方面做介绍是什么应用场景内部实现是什么翻译过来,就是线程变量。
云飞的内容小站
·
2023-09-15 08:54
web后端(javaWeb)
5.2HTTP6.servlet27.JDBC8.JSP9.JSP中的文件下载和上传10.请求重定向和请求转发的区别11.Cookie和Session12.谷歌验证码的使用13.Filter过滤器14.
ThreadLocal
野生java研究僧
·
2023-09-14 17:22
java
ThreadLocal
的原理
ThreadLocal
是Java中的一个类,它提供了线程本地变量的功能。每个线程都可以独立地访问自己的
ThreadLocal
变量,并且不会受到其他线程的干扰。
大都督老师
·
2023-09-14 16:53
面试题
ThreadLocal的原理
Spring Boot 事务管理与myabtis的事务执行过程分析
ThreadLocal
org.springframework.jdbc.datasource.DataSourceTransactionManager#doBegin#获取链接,放入到
ThreadLocal
Muroidea
·
2023-09-14 09:36
spring
boot
后端
java
Java多线程并发面试题
volatile和synchronized关键字
ThreadLocal
是什么?你在项
豆豆子i
·
2023-09-14 09:05
面试总结
java
开发语言
面试
后端
jvm
深入分析
ThreadLocal
内存泄漏问题
前言
ThreadLocal
的作用是提供线程内的局部变量,这种变量在线程的生命周期内起作用,减少同一个线程内多个函数或者组件之间一些公共变量的传递的复杂度。
java雅雅
·
2023-09-14 07:45
黑马头条学习中的一些问题
1.在day3,上传图片时候,有一个错误,我完成代码逻辑后,启动进行上传时,发现报错了,报的是空指针异常开始我认为微服务之间使用
threadlocal
是无法进行数据共享的,但是我有顺着老师讲的思路走了一遍
给我一个源代码
·
2023-09-14 04:40
java
ThreadLocal
(1):
ThreadLocal
介绍
1官方介绍/***Thisclassprovidesthread-localvariables.Thesevariablesdifferfrom*theirnormalcounterpartsinthateachthreadthataccessesone(viaits*{@codeget}or{@codeset}method)hasitsown,independentlyinitialized*c
不死鸟.亚历山大.狼崽子
·
2023-09-14 03:32
java
java
算法
前端
慕课网
ThreadLocal
教学视频学习笔记
课程地址:https://www.imooc.com/learn/1217作者:求老仙奶我不到P10(这昵称,我奶一口,你到不了P10)作者简介:我是一名有10年经验的互联网老兵,创过业、也曾任数家大型互联网公司架构师、团队Leader,30岁(2018)任职阿里巴巴高级技术专家(P8)。曾负责架构PHP高负载、前端(React/RN)方向、Java领域化中间件方向、大数据(BI和数据可视化)等多
骇客与画家
·
2023-09-14 02:09
什么是
ThreadLocal
ThreadLocal
是Java中的一个类,它允许我们在多线程环境下,为每个线程创建独立的变量副本。简单来说,
ThreadLocal
可以用来在每个线程中存储和获取数据,而不会受到其他线程的干扰。
长安紫薯
·
2023-09-13 21:57
java基础
java
开发语言
Java多线程于高并发——
ThreadLocal
Java多线程于高并发——
ThreadLocal
ThreadLocal
常用方法基本使用原始代码使用
ThreadLocal
来改写synchronized和
threadLocal
的区别
ThreadLocal
简明编程
·
2023-09-13 14:56
Java学习
笔记
#
Java多线程
java
MDC、
ThreadLocal
、Inheritable
ThreadLocal
的区别和联系
简单使用
ThreadLocal
/***@au
程序员小赵同学
·
2023-09-13 07:20
java
jvm
ThreadLocal
功能实现
模拟
ThreadLocal
功能实现当前线程任意方法内操作连接对象一个栈对应一个线程,一个方法调用另一个方法都是在一个线程内,只有执行了线程的start方法才会创建一个线程定义一个Map集合,key是当前线程
i知识搬运工
·
2023-09-13 02:43
JavaWeb
java
开发语言
异常:java.sql.SQLException:关闭的连接
ThreadLocal
管理Connection时,出现java.sql.SQLException:关闭的连接原因:在service层释放连接时,没有将线程绑定的
ThreadLocal
对象remove解决
ZMSunrise
·
2023-09-12 15:49
Java
关闭的连接
一文搞懂
ThreadLocal
原理
ThreadLocal
是什么在多线程编程中,经常会遇到需要在不同线程中共享数据的情况。通常情况下,为了保证线程安全,我们需要使用锁或其他同步机制。
虚无火星车
·
2023-09-12 15:48
java
jvm
面试
spring 发布与订阅 事务问题
问题描述【这个问题本身是一个伪命题,因为spring的事务,也是基于
ThreadLocal
设计的;不同线程间,无法处理事务】有时候,我们为了解决部分性能问题,采用了spring的ApplicationListener
左岸小鱼
·
2023-09-12 13:19
java基础
spring
mybatis
java
操作系统知识点
TLS(
ThreadLocal
Storage):线程自己的存储空间(Optional)线程之间可以共享同一进程
RockyLuo_290f
·
2023-09-12 13:55
Handler机制实现原理
说到handler就不得不说消息处理的五大组成部分:Message,Handler,MessageQueue,Looper和
ThreadLocal
。
文子产品笔记
·
2023-09-12 04:35
Java笔记:
ThreadLocal
1.
ThreadLocal
简介多线程访问同一个共享变量的时候容易出现并发问题,特别是多个线程对一个变量进行写入的时候,为了保证线程安全,一般使用者在访问共享变量的时候需要进行额外的同步措施才能保证线程安全性
zui初的梦想
·
2023-09-12 00:47
java
笔记
python
ThreadLocal
内存泄漏分析以及Dubbo使用
ThreadLocal
时的优化
一、基本作用总的来说
ThreadLocal
就是作为一个名字或者说key,用来在各个线程私有的
ThreadLocal
Map中存储各自的value,而使其互不影响,做到线程隔离。
非常之观常在险远
·
2023-09-11 22:57
Java
ThreadLocal
内存泄漏
Dubbo
java
InternalThread
Java多线程编程
通过继承Thread类本身2.4通过Callable和Future创建进程2.5创建线程的三种方式的对比3、线程的状态4、线程同步4.1同步代码块4.2同步方法5、使用wait和notify6、线程死锁7、
ThreadLocal
7.1
Big-Peng
·
2023-09-11 16:39
Java基础
java
开发语言
程序人生
上一页
11
12
13
14
15
16
17
18
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他